Before building a new website back in the day, I checked out, probably hundreds of real estate websites, and also took an informal poll from several of my then, current clients, former clients and friends pertaining to functionality and content of websites.  One sweet client of mine actually sat down with me one day and showed me what he loved about real estate sites and what he didn't like about them.  
One of the common ingredients on most of the sites that he disliked was the front-and-center self-promotion.  For the most part, the others that I polled said the same thing.  They responded that they weren't looking for the agent's productivity numbers, nor how good they think they are at what they do, nor how good their firm was--nothing about the author was of interest to them during their initial searches.  They all said that they could learn about the site owner/author in the 'about' section of the website--when and if they were ready to contact someone. 
 
 
 
 
Corinne Guest, Managing Broker recently posed a question in Q&A about agents boasting about their firm's productivity.  This is the same message that I'm now hearing from the consumer as well.
